Washington: At least one person was killed and over 100 others were injured in a US city after a large tent collapsed in a stormy weather, a media report said.

The incident occurred Saturday in downtown St. Louis, a city in the US state of Missouri, reported Xinhua citing local media.

A few hundred people had gathered inside the tent to celebrate the victory of the local baseball team just when the incident occurred, said St. Louis Fire Chief Dennis Jenkerson.

According to KSDK TV station, the tent at Kilroy’s Bar near the Busch Stadium was knocked down by high winds caused by a thunderstorm.

St. Louis fire department rushed at least 17 people to a hospital for their injuries, while 100 others received medical treatment at the site. Five people were in critical condition as of Saturday afternoon, it added. (IANS)
